So, what's the big deal about HEPA filters anyway? In case you didn’t know, HEPA stands for High-Efficiency Particulate Air. Yep, these filters are the gold standard in air filtration, designed to capture a whopping 99.97% of particles that are just 0.3 microns in size. Sounds impressive, right? It is! These filters are especially effective at removing pesky intruders like dust, pollen, mold spores, and dander—stuff that can really stir up those pesky allergies or asthma attacks. Let’s talk about some actual settings where HEPA filters shine. Hospitals, for example, rely on them to maintain top-notch air quality, ensuring that patients breathe in only the cleanest air possible. Clean rooms used in scientific research also depend heavily on HEPA technology to avoid any contamination that could derail their experiments. Now, before you rush out to pick one up, let’s clear the air—pun intended! Not all filters are created equal. Sure, there are other options like electrostatic, fiberglass, and charcoal filters, but they don’t measure up in the particle removal department. For instance, electrostatic filters do a decent job using an electrical charge to catch some larger particles; however, they generally fall short against the top-tier HEPA. Fiberglass filters? They often let smaller particles slip right through the cracks. And charcoal filters? Well, they primarily focus on odors and gases—important but not exactly what you want to battle those airborne allergens.
